Job Description
Patient Care Assistant will work under the direction of a Registered Nurse to assist in delivery of patient care. They will be responsible for coordination of communications and procedures for the nursing unit, process electronic orders and assembling patient’s charts and other necessities.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• HS Diploma in progress and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) on the Minnesota Nursing Assistant Registry
  • Equivalent work experience in lieu of HS diploma or equivalent may be considered
  • Strong organizational, multi-tasking, and communication skills with a customer-service orientation
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to follow written and verbal instructions
  • Demonstrates basic computers skills or the ability to achieve proficiency within 3 months
  • Ability to communicate effectively and work cooperatively with patients, visitors, and co-workers
  • Ability to independently initiate appropriate tasks within the scope of practice of the position
  • Current BLS – American Heart Association or BLS – American Red Cross (CPR/AED for Professional Rescuer & Health Care Provider)
